Anyway, one criticism is the basic build, you lack a Frozen Heart which I want to say Cho'Gath really needs as his core even more so than the Rod Of Ages. I would get a Glacial Shroud and an Abysall after the Catalyst and before the Rod of Ages, and then finish Frozen Heart. Finish you basic build with a Guardian Angel and Wit's End. After that take a situational item with preference to Force of Nature, Atmas Impaler or Rabbadons Deathcap, depending on wheter they are heavy AP, heavy AD or you are carrying.
Also my prefered route is EQE starting Golems,Wraith,Wolves,Blue,B,Red,Gank. I usually take armor as in ranked, the jungle is rarely safe enough for Regrowth.
